I recently hit ONE MILLION followers on Instagram. I never expected this when I first started making cooking videos. I’ve never quite told you the story of my crazy cooking journey, so let me take you back. To my roots. I come from a Persian-Jewish family, which growing up meant sharing abundant, delicious meals with friends and family. Food is in my DNA . My parents raised 5 shekamoo kids–farsi for someone who loves to eat. They’re both AMAZING cooks, but it’s my dad who I really got the passion from. His love for food spread to my 4 siblings and I. But especially to me, the youngest. At 5, I had already mastered my mom’s signature scrambled eggs with saffron and turmeric. By middle school, I was making full blown meals for my family, and in high school I was recreating dishes from the chefs my dad and I would watch on tv. I studied computer science in college, and going into my senior year I was rejected from every single software engineering internship I applied to. This stung, but proved to be the greatest thing that ever happened to me. I got the wild idea to create a summer business out of my home where I’d sell meal kids and creative sauces that sold by the hundreds. These fried chicken bao were the first item I sold. What took them over the top was the 4-garlic mayo: garlic confit, its oil, raw garlic, and black garlic. Everything, I made was completely from scratch. 9 hours a day standing on my feet cooking, packing everything and delivered it to each customer. I basically put myself through culinary school. That summer, something shifted–my hobby blossomed into a passion, and I was ready to share my love for cooking in the world. Inspired by all the food content I’ve been binging, I began making cooking videos. Fast forward to college graduation, and my passion had become a career. That little shekoamoo kid grew up, and now I get to share my love for food with millions. And that still blows my mind.
